There is a lot of old information suggesting white worms be kept at chilly temperatures. However, over the decades, this species has been found at a variety of locations around the globe, and many strains have been in the hobby for decades. My culture temperatures reach over 80 degrees. A cool place in your home, a garage for me, is all that is needed to culture this white worm strain. If you live in a very hot location a fan or frozen water bottle during the hottest days will keep them happy.
